    Career Path

    Sleep Dentist

    A sleep dentist specializes in the diagnosis and treatment of sleep disorders related to dentistry, such as sleep apnea. They work closely with patients to provide oral appliance therapy to improve their quality of sleep.

    Sleep Technician

    A sleep technician assists in the diagnosis and treatment of sleep disorders by conducting sleep studies and monitoring patients during sleep. They play a crucial role in helping patients achieve better sleep quality.

    Sleep Researcher

    A sleep researcher conducts studies and experiments to further understand the mechanisms of sleep disorders and develop new treatment methods. They contribute valuable insights to the field of sleep dentistry.

    Sleep Educator

    A sleep educator educates patients and healthcare professionals about the importance of sleep health and the various treatment options available. They play a key role in raising awareness about sleep disorders in the community.
